Queen Lane Campus

Drexel University College of Medicine’s Queen Lane Campus in the East Falls section of Philadelphia is home to first and second-year students in the MD Program. Also here, graduate and PhD students from the Graduate School of Biomedical Sciences and Professional Studies are mentored by and work with world-renowned faculty members. The campus is a 15-minute commute from Center City via public transportation, or the free Drexel shuttle.

West Reading Campus

Located in West Reading, Pennsylvania, the Drexel University College of Medicine at Tower Health campus is less than a mile from Reading Hospital, a Magnet-recognized facility and Tower Health’s flagship hospital. Tower Health's mission and values align with Drexel University's to deliver the highest quality medical education and serve our community.

Health Sciences Building

University City Campus

In August 2023, Drexel University College of Medicine will welcome first and second-year MD Program students in the new Health Sciences Building. Also here, MS and PhD students from the Graduate School of Biomedical Sciences and Professional Studies will work with world-renowned faculty members. The campus is a 15-minute commute to Center City via public transportation, or the free Drexel shuttle.
